Connect and allow multiple ip's for mongodb accepting connections - node.js

I have a mongodb config file where bind ip is 127.0.0.1
Now mongodb is hosted on one instance and nodejs server is hosted on another instance which ip is (dummy ip) 184.54.125.132
On my mongodb Config file is
net:
port: 27017
bindIp: 0.0.0.0
By this my node server connect because it allows all (which is wrong)
How I add localhost ip of mongodb and my node server ip on bindIp so that mongodb server will listen only through node server and mongodb local.
I tried
bindIP: [127.0.0.1,184.54.125.132] //Not work
I tried
bindIp: 127.0.0.1,184.54.125.132 //Not work
I tried
bind_ip: [127.0.0.1,184.54.125.132] //Not work
I tried
bind_ip: 127.0.0.1,184.54.125.132 //Not work
Anyone suggest me where I am doing mistake. I also enabled authentication

It should be :
bindIp : 127.0.0.1,184.54.125.132
And dont forget to restart your mongod, after changing the config file, otherwise it wont work.
sudo service mongod restart
or
sudo systemctl mongod restart
.
Also, dont forget to open the port so that outside network can access that port(27017 or whatever port your mongodb is hosted on).
If you are using AWS EC2 to host your mongodb, you need to add that port to your inbound security rules, and that specific IP wherever you want to access it from

This answer assume a setup where a Linux server is completely remote and has MongoDB already installed.
Steps:
1. Connect to your remote server over SSH.
ssh <userName>#<server-IP-address>
2. Start Mongo shell and add users to MongoDB.
Add the admin;
use admin
db.createUser(
{
user: "AdminSammy",
pwd: "AdminSammy'sSecurePassword",
roles: [
{"userAdminAnyDatabase",
"dbAdminAnyDatabase",
"readWriteAnyDatabase"}
]
}
)
Then add general user/users. Users are added to specific databases.
use some_db
db.createUser({
user: 'userName',
pwd: 'secretPassword',
roles: [{ role: 'readWrite', db:'some_db'}]
})
3. Edit your MongoDB config file, mongod.conf, that is found in etc directory.
sudo vim /etc/mongod.conf
Scroll down to the #security: section and add the following line. Make sure to un-comment the security: line.
security:
authorization: 'enabled'
After authorization has been enabled only those authenticated with password will access the database. In this case these are the ones added in step 2 above.
Note: Visual Studio code can also be used over SSH to edit the mongo.conf file.
4. Add remote server's IP address to mongod.conf file.
Look for the net line and add the IP address of the server that is hosting this MongoDB installation, example 178.45.55.88
# network interfaces
net:
port: 27017
bindIp: 127.0.0.1, 178.45.55.88
5. Open port 27017 on your server instance.
This allows access to your MongoDB server from anywhere in the world to anyone who knows your remote server IP address. This is one reason to have authenticated users. More robust ways of handling security are really important! Consult MongoDB manual for that.
Check firewall status using ufw.
sudo ufw status
If its not active, activate it.
sudo ufw enable
Then,
sudo ufw allow 27017
Important: You also need to allow port 22 for your SSH communication with your remote server. Otherwise you will be locked out from your remote server. Assumption here is that SSH uses port 22 for communication, the default.
sudo ufw allow 22
6. Restart Mongo daemon (mongod)
sudo systemctl restart mongod
7. Connect to remote Mongo server using Mongo shell
You can now connect to the remote MongoDB server using the following command.
mongo -u <user-name> -p <user-password> <remote-server-IP-address>:<mongo-server-port>
You can also connect to the remote MongoDB server with authentication:
mongo -u <user-name> -p <user-password> <remote-server-IP-address>:<mongo-server-port> --authenticationDatabase <auth-db-name>
You can also connect to a specific remote MongoDB database with authentication:
mongo -u <user-name> -p <user-password> <remote-server-IP-address>:<mongo-server-port>/<db-name> --authenticationDatabase <auth-db-name>
At this moment you can read and write within the some_db database from your local computer without ssh.
Important: Put into consideration the standard security measures for any database. Local security practices should guide what to do at any of the above steps.

It might be a problem with your MongoDB instance listening on localhost only.
You can change the bind address in MongoDB's configuration file. The config file may be located in /etc/mongodb.conf or /etc/mongod.conf. There are also 2 config file formats:
Old format (still supported):
bind_ip = 0.0.0.0
YAML (version 2.6+):
net:
bindIp: 0.0.0.0
After changing the config file you have to restart the MongoDB server.

If you encounter this message, please check if the server you're trying to contact is actually running PostgreSQL on the given port. Test if you have network connectivity from your client to the server host using ping or equivalent tools. Is your network / VPN / SSH tunnel / firewall configured correctly?
For security reasons, PostgreSQL does not listen on all available IP addresses on the server machine initially. In order to access the server over the network, you need to enable listening on the address first.
For PostgreSQL servers starting with version 8.0, this is controlled using the "listen_addresses" parameter in the postgresql.conf file. Here, you can enter a list of IP addresses the server should listen on, or simply use '*' to listen on all available IP addresses. For earlier servers (Version 7.3 or 7.4), you'll need to set the "tcpip_socket" parameter to 'true'.
You can use the postgresql.conf editor that is built into pgAdmin III to edit the postgresql.conf configuration file. After changing this file, you need to restart the server process to make the setting effective.
If you double-checked your configuration but still get this error message, it's still unlikely that you encounter a fatal PostgreSQL misbehaviour. You probably have some low level network connectivity problems (e.g. firewall configuration). Please check this thoroughly before reporting a bug to the PostgreSQL community.
